Output 717705b549d19eeb9440a9741b95204a218836fcfe6527c4d0be36077decc60e:1

value
158643863
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de05a2780f077ab7514fbd75af3b59045c127e92 OP_EQUALVERIFY OP_CHECKSIG
address
1MEwm685wWKAsxB2u9SxWkMBzyP6AQnMa4
transaction
717705b549d19eeb9440a9741b95204a218836fcfe6527c4d0be36077decc60e
confirmations
414984
spent
true